About
Matthijs Smakman is a leading researcher at the intersection of social robotics, education, and ethics, whose work has shaped how scholars and practitioners think about the responsible integration of robots into children's learning environments. With a focus on primary education and pediatric healthcare, Smakman has made significant contributions to understanding both the promise and the moral complexity of deploying social robots alongside young people. His most-cited work, "Moral Considerations on Social Robots in Education" (2021, 88 citations), established a multi-stakeholder ethical framework that has become a cornerstone reference for researchers and policymakers developing guidelines for responsible robot use in schools. Through studies examining teachers, parents, and children's perspectives, Smakman has mapped diverse attitudes toward robot tutors — from enthusiasm to skepticism — providing nuanced insight into real-world adoption challenges. Beyond the classroom, his research on robots mitigating children's pain and anxiety during medical procedures demonstrates the broader humanitarian potential of this technology. His investigations into children's social-emotional development, robot trustworthiness, and concrete design specifications for robot math tutors reflect a career committed to ensuring that innovation in educational robotics remains child-centered, ethical, and evidence-based.
